WebJul 23, 2024 · The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A), which sets regulations for wages and overtime, does not mandate payment for unused vacation time. 1 . However, that does not necessarily mean that you will lose the value of your accrued time. WebAug 30, 2012 · In Indiana, vacation pay is subject to the Wage Payment Statute. This means that employees are entitled to be paid for any accrued, but unused vacation time unless employers have a written policy to the contrary.
